SEAFOOD FETTUCCINE
Steps:
-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add pasta and cook for 8 to 10 minutes or until al dente; drain.
- Melt butter in a large, non-stick skillet over medium-high heat. Stir in onions and garlic, and cook for 1 minute. Add shrimp and scallops, stirring to combine, and cook 3 minutes more. Reduce heat to medium-low.
- Pour half-and-half, salt, and pepper into the pan and bring to a simmer, stirring constantly. Do not boil. Gradually sprinkle 1/2 cup Parmesan cheese over seafood mixture and continue stirring another minute. Remove from heat.
- Toss cooked pasta into the pan, coating thoroughly. Sprinkle with remaining Parmesan cheese, and serve.

SCALLOP COINS WITH OYSTER SAUCE

Steps:
- Cut each scallop horizontally in half to make 2 coins.
- Smash 6 slices ginger with flat side of knife. Cut 6 scallions crosswise in half and smash. Heat smashed ginger and scallions, the water, and 1/4 cup rice wine in large saucepan to boiling. Reduce heat to low and simmer 5 minutes.
- Meanwhile, mince remaining slice ginger and scallion and mix with garlic in small bowl.
- Mix broth, oyster and soy sauces, 1-1/2 T. rice wine, the cornstarch, sugar, and sesame oil in mixing bowl; set oyster sauce aside.
- Add scallops to poaching liquid in saucepan and simmer until just cooked through, about 1-1/2 minutes. Drain scallops.
- Heat wok or large skiller over high heat. Add 1 T. oil and heat until hot. Add snow peas, remaining 2 T. rice wine, and the salt; stir-fry until peas are tender but still bright green, about 2 minutes. Spoon peas around edge of large platter and spoon scallops in center.
- Heat work over high heat, add remaining 2 T. oil and garlic mixture, and stir-fry 10 seconds. Stir in oyster sauce and cook until thickened. Pour sauce over scallops and serve at once.

CREAMY PAN-ROASTED SCALLOPS WITH FRESH TOMATOES
In this homage to a classic dish at Grand Central Oyster Bar in New York, scallops are quickly poached in a creamy, piquant tomato sauce that's spiked with Worcestershire and celery seed. If you want to work a little ahead, you can make the sauce through Step 2, and leave it in the pan, covered for an hour or two. Reheat it before adding the scallops in Step 3. Then serve the scallops right away, with some bread or rice to soak up every last drop of the herby, savory sauce.

Steps:
- Heat a large skillet over medium-high and add the butter, letting it melt. Add shallots, celery seeds and a pinch each salt and pepper, and cook until the shallots are tender and opaque, about 3 to 5 minutes. Stir in tomatoes. Bring to a simmer, stirring occasionally, and cook until jammy, 9 to 13 minutes.
- Increase heat to medium-high and stir in vermouth. Cook until about a third of the liquid evaporates, about 5 minutes. Add Worcestershire and cream, and simmer, reducing heat if needed and stirring occasionally, until sauce thickens enough to coat a spoon, 5 to 7 minutes.
- Season scallops with salt and pepper, and add to the pan. Cook, uncovered, until scallops are just cooked through and opaque, 3 to 6 minutes, depending on the size of the scallops. Stir in chives and celery leaves. Serve immediately, garnished with more chives and celery leaves.
CHEF JOHN'S SCALLOPED OYSTERS
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
- Combine saltine crackers and butter in a bowl; stir until all crumbs are saturated with butter.
- Spread 1/3 of the saltines mixture on the bottom of a 9x13-inch casserole dish. Pour half of the oysters with their liquor over the saltines mixture. Season with cayenne pepper, salt, and black pepper. Repeat with next 1/3 of saltines and remaining oysters. Season with cayenne pepper, salt, black pepper, and Italian parsley.
- Sprinkle remaining saltines mixture over the oysters. Drizzle cream slowly and evenly over the top.
- Bake in the preheated oven until bubbling and browned, 40 to 45 minutes. Let rest 10 minutes before serving.

- Garlicky Buttery Scallops. This basic seared scallop recipe lets fresh seafood shine in a simple garlic butter sauce. To achieve a truly golden crust, cook the scallops primarily on one side over medium-high heat and try not to move them around, then flip and kiss the other side with just a touch of heat.
